Transaction af62b6beb08dc4fe85d24ee19c5c62f454aeed5c1a129428d340cc8e3451219a
1 Input
1 Output
-
af62b6beb08dc4fe85d24ee19c5c62f454aeed5c1a129428d340cc8e3451219a:0
- value
- 175636598
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 f306d93d21e28c114b4934f597c5177cadcf4d7c OP_EQUAL
- address
- 3Pr2L1MKG2XYWzDNHe9VeGU75T5uRf4cjm